2015 Crown Oaks Next for Wakeful Stakes Winner Ambience

The Godolphin blue was flashing home to win early on Derby Day at Flemington with the nicely-bred John O’Shea-trained filly Ambience earning a Crown Oaks bid next Thursday back at the track with a runaway win in the Wakeful Stakes 2015.

A daughter of Street Cry out of Miss Right Note, the three-year-old atoned for a wayward run at Caulfield last start when third to Dawnie Perfect in the Group 3 Ethereal Stakes (2000m) a fortnight ago with a tidy win in the $300,000 Group 2 Mumm Wakeful Stakes (2000m).

She didn’t suit the Caulfield track in the Ethereal, but her first look at Flemington showed she had an affinity for the roomier course with James McDonald giving her the gun run late allowing her to fly home for a big three length victory – her third from six career starts.

Robert Smerdon’s Group 2 Moonee Valley Fillies Classic winner from last weekend on Cox Plate Day My Poppette won the jump in the Wakeful towards the inside and led throughout right up until the final 200m.

Bengal Cat was also quick out of the gates, battling My Poppette for the lead throughout, while McDonald got Ambience to switch off early and settle just off the pace before moving up to third on the inside at the 1000m mark.

Around the turn for home McDonald cut the corner with Ambience and never panicked despite there not being much room at the top of the famous Flemington straight.

Beluga Blue was looking for the inside run and was luckless over the closing stages where Ambience showed a brilliant turn of foot for a staying filly.

With 200m left to travel Ambience ($4.20) kicked up and pounced on the lead before dashing away to run out a very strong 2000m as O’Shea hoped she would.

She had three lengths to spare on the line from the Adelaide visitor Beluga Blue ($15) who came off a black-type win back home over 1800m, while the Gerald Ryan-trained daughter of Danehill Dancer Myzuka ($9.50) crossed for third after her 2100m win at Wyong the start before.

McDonald was full of post-win praise after his first ever Victoria Derby Day success aboard a filly he believes will shape up as a very strong chance in the $1 million Group 1 Crown Oaks (2500m) on November 5.

“She’s a beautiful filly,” he said after Ambience stayed on her right leg, did what was asked and didn’t panic when squeezed at the top of the straight before finding the fresh air and putting the result to bed.

“She’s now a Group 2 winner and she’s got a beautiful pedigree to back her up.

“She didn’t get around Caulfield very well (in the Ethereal)…but coming here today she did everything really well.

“She’ll stay the mile and a half (2400m) so looking forward to the Oaks if they decide to press on.”

Early thoughts from O’Shea, who has saddled up four previous VRC Oaks runners without a top three finish, are that they will back the filly up and give her the chance to complete the Wakeful Stakes – Crown Oaks double last achieved by Kirramosa (2013) just two years ago.

“She’s got a lovely turn of foot for a stying filly,” he said.

“Things just didn’t go right for her at Caulfield two weeks ago.

“She got on her right leg and showed a nice performance today.

“Once James come off their (the leaders’) back we were confident she’d run out a strong 2000 (metres).

“She relaxes good and a decision on whether to run her (in the Oaks) will be made in the next 48 hourse.

“I’d lean towards running her.

“At this stage, I wouldn’t see too many reasons not to.

“Her mother was very stout and (sire) Street Cry can get horses to run a bit of ground too.”

2015 Wakeful Stakes Results & Finishing Order

Flemington Race 2 – 31/10/2015

Place # Horse Trainer Jockey Margin Br. Wgt. SP
1 4 AMBIENCE John O’Shea James McDonald 3 55.5kg $4.20EF
2 5 BELUGA BLUE Leon Macdonald & Andrew Gluyas Hugh Bowman 3.5L 1 55.5kg $15
3 10 MUZYKA Gerald Ryan Brenton Avdulla 4L 13 55kg $10
4 2 DAWNIE PERFECT Clarry Conners Jim Cassidy 4.1L 4 56kg $7.50
5 13 ZARABEEL (NZ) Leon & Troy Corstens Stephen Baster 4.6L 12 55kg $41
6 6 BENGAL CAT John Sadler Opie Bosson 5L 7 55kg $13
7 1 MY POPPETTE Robert Smerdon Dwayne Dunn 5.2L 2 57kg $4.20EF
8 11 RITZY Anthony Cummings Tommy Berry 5.3L 8 55kg $26
9 3 THE GREY FLASH Robbie Laing Chris Parnham 7.3L 5 56kg $61
10 8 ASHLEE MARIE Richard Laming Steven King 7.8L 14 55kg $101
11 12 C’EST BEAU LA VIE Leon Macdonald & Andrew Gluyas Craig Williams 11.8L 6 55kg $26
12 15 PRINCESS ARIA Marc Conners Damien Oliver 12.8L 10 55kg $31
13 9 BANNATYNE Chris Waller Blake Shinn 13.55L 11 55kg $18
14 14 DAWN OF HOPE David Hayes & Tom Dabernig Damian Lane 16.05L 15 55kg $31
15 7 LAZUMBA Steve Richards James Winks 24.05L 9 55kg $41
